Placement Experience

4

i am still in 2nd year and i'm not much aware of the college placements honestly,but i have discussed about it with my seniors and came to know that most of them are placed in the college placements and some had plans of doing their masters and was not willing to take up the college placements.The students from 6th semester are eligible for campus placements .The name of the companies are Cognizant ,infosys ,amazon ,deloitte,hcl,a ccenture and 98 more. 360 offers were made in the year 2018-19, with the highest package of 28.4 LPA and the average placements was for 6.68 lacks per annum, 90 companies for summer placements with Rs40000 highest stipend.Placements at amrita has been excellent .Based on the statistics made by college ,the percentage of students getting placed are 100% .The highest salary is paid by RKN Project. Fees and Financial Aid

In my experience,the college had a tuition fee increase policy that was typically reviewed on an annual basis.While fee hikes were not uncommon,they were generally reasonable and within a predictiable range.This allowed students to plan ahead and budget accordingly. The complete cost of eduction depends on percentile scored in amrita entrance exam , for me it is 16 lakhs for tuition fee and 4.5 lakhs for hostel.The compulsory charges include fees for uniform and stationary,records For students seeking financial assistance the college offered various scholarships.these included merit bases scholarshipsfor specific demographics or academic acheivements. Names of the scholarships are : OP jindal enginnering and management scholarship [amount upto 30k],Foundation of excellence india trust scholarship,JK Lakshmi vidya scholarship for under graduate 2023-2024[amount upto 30k],Nirankari Rajmata Scholarship scheme 2023 for engineering [scholarship upto 75k]

Campus Life

4.5

My experience with campus life was vibrant and enriching witha strong focus on both academic and social aspects.The college provided a dynamic environment that encouraged students to explore their intrests,engage in various activities and form lastion connections with pears.The famous tech fest that happens in our college is anokha and cultural fests include aarpo, ugadi, tamil new year. There is an tech fest conducted by mechanical students namely INFERNO. Anokha is usually held in the month of march, and inferno in the month of september. It would be more precise to say that there are always fests happening in the campus for every 3 weeks. The library has a wide range of journals, books, and databases to support academic research and learning.Classroom facilities include a projectors and new benches and chair with 6 fans and 10 lights for 1 room.Sports and extracurricular activities were an integral part of our campus life there are many facilities for sports and a gym is also there

Hostel Facilities

4

the hostel facility provided by the college was quite comfortable and convinent for students living on campus.Each room typically accomdated four students and has 4 cupboards , 2 tables , 4 chairs and 4 beds ,2 fans and 2 lights. The quality of meals provided in the hostel mess was generally satisfactory but was not upto the expectations.The meals don't contain the essential amounts of protein and vitamins that a student should take, i find the menu is very routine daily and doesnot contain any special items.The registration process for hostel is done after the admission,it is just a simple process taken care by the wardens of repective hostels . The student and parents has to complete the necessary paperwork.The hostel and mess fees in amrita is generally affordable and can be considered as a good deal to stay in hostel rather than staying in pgs and room outside.The room allotment is based on the first come first serve basis.

Admission

i felt that the admission process was very hard. It was tuff to get into amrita because the cutoff was very high for the cse and related branches in scholarship category .The application process starts with an Amrita Engineering Entrance Exam AEEE.The cutoff was aroung 95 percentile to get into cse core branch and respectively for other branches.There is one more category namely non scholarship category, which is related to the board exams of 12th class, the marks in maths physics and chemistry are considered and total percentage in these 3 was expected to be above 90.I found the application form,fees,dates online.There is seperate reservation for tamil nadu students.Two entrance exams are conducted within a span of 2 months and the difficulty is same as JEE mains .The aspects that i didnt like in the process was, it was totally online and poor communication.

Faculty

4.5

In my college,having smaller classes meant that professors could really focus on each of us.We got more time to intract with them personally,which made learning more interractive.Also it felt like we could ask questions more freely and get personalized feedback,which made it super helpful. Our professors hade ton's of experience in their respective fields , many have done research publications in top journals , attented international conferences and published their paper. The information about the achievements, publications and eduation of the professors is transparent so that students can know more about them. We can interact with them whenever they are free, we can even interact daily if we have work with them.Unlike other colleges ,here the professors interact with us a lot and moreover they act like our mentors if needed.
